## Building Access — Spares Room (Hullbrook Annex)

Contractors: the spare hardware room is down the east corridor on the ground floor, third door on the left. Sign in at the front desk first and grab a visitor lanyard. Anything you take out, jot it in the blue logbook — yes, even the little stuff. The door self-locks, so don't wedge it. To get in, punch in the code below.

staff pass of hagug-taguf = bdg-HJ-9

Subject: DR drill — SDK parity verification

Team, next Thursday we run the disaster-recovery drill for the Veltrix client SDKs. Goal: confirm the Kestrel SDK and the Marrowjs SDK restore to feature parity from cold backups — auth flows, retry policies, and telemetry hooks must match the parity matrix in the drill folder. Security review will observe the restore of the signing bundle. The bundle archive is sealed; the drill coordinator will unseal it at the start. For the reviewer's record, the recovery passphrase is:

strongbox words: druath-quenael

## Changed defaults

Heads up: the Ledgerline tax-rate lookup cache now defaults to a 15-minute TTL instead of 24 hours. Turns out rates in the Veldt County sandbox were going stale mid-demo, which was embarrassing. Eviction is now LRU rather than FIFO, and the cache warms on boot. If you're reviewing, check that nothing hardcodes the old TTL. The new defaults land as follows.

deployment values, bajop-taweg:
holwyn:
  log_level: debug
  metrics_host: metrics.holwyn.zemvarsys.internal
  pool_size: 32

## Spreadsheet Export Memory Usage

Welcome aboard. The Ledgerloom export worker streams rows rather than buffering full sheets, because exports above ~200k rows previously exhausted the pod's 2 GB limit. Please keep any changes streaming-friendly: avoid materializing the whole workbook in memory, and test with the large fixture set before opening a review. The worker authenticates to the internal Sheetforge rendering service with a key, which you'll find directly below.

gateway credential: vxb3-o9a